Valentine Slime

December 28, 2018 by Arena Blake 4 Comments

Valentine Slime

We *love* making homemade slime — and this Valentine Slime couldn’t be easier! Add some cute heart confetti for a fun treat that would be perfect paired with homemade Valentine cards for school.

It seems like everyone has a recipe for homemade slime, but I thought it would be fun to add some shapes into the slime using confetti. And I love how it turned out!

Valentine Slime

Here’s what you need to make Valentine Slime:

  1. 1 bottle Elmer’s Glitter Glue (we used pink and red)
  2. 1/4 cup water
  3. 1/4 cup liquid starch
  4. Heart confetti

Valentine Slime Valentine Slime

In a small bowl, empty the bottle of glitter glue. Stir in the water and mix well.

Valentine Slime Valentine Slime

Add the heart confetti and stir to incorporate.

Valentine Slime

Mix in the liquid starch. You will see the slime start to pull away from the sides of the bowl — that means it’s time to pick it up and knead and stretch it until it starts to come together.

Valentine Slime

Super fun, right!?

Valentine Slime

We were able to fill 3 4-oz containers with one batch of slime. You can adjust the recipe accordingly, or use smaller 2-oz containers if you want to stretch it further!
